Ethernet support is required for PPPoE but Ethernet support is only set
by default in opt.h if ARP is enabled, which is wrong because the right
condition is ARP and/or PPPoE, unfortunately PPPOE_SUPPORT can't be used
in opt.h because it is not defined if ppp_opts.h is not included before
opt.h in user code.
Fixup the LWIP_ETHERNET configuration value in ppp_opts.h in order to
force Ethernet support if PPPoE is enabled.

There is two passive modes for PPPoS, passive more, for which we will
try to connect and then listen silently, and silent mode, for which we
will listen silently from the beginning.
Introduce ppp_set_passive and ppp_set_silent so the mode can be chosen
before connecting/listening.

Setting PPP authentication most only be done when the PPP PCB is in the
dead phase (i.e. disconnected). This is safe to access the PPP PCB
members while the session is down, therefore providing a thread-safe
function of it is meaningless and it might even be misleading.
All our new ppp_set_* functions do not have their equivalent
pppapi_set_* functions and they are not going to have them. At least
we make ppp_set_auth consistent with all others ppp_set_*, so that it
doesn't look like special.

Wait for up to the specified milliseconds for a valid PPP packet from
the peer. At the end of this time, or when a valid PPP packet is
received from the peer, we commence negotiation by sending our first
LCP packet.
This is useful because PPP does not deal properly when both peers
are sending the first LCP packet in the exact same time, which causes
delays because they both wait for a reply for their own packet.
PPP auth required flag is currently hardcoded to true if PPP is
acting as a server and set to false if PPP is acting as a client.
This is probably the most wanted behavior, but since we now have the
ability to change that at runtime, allow users to do it.
It means we can now have a server which asks the client to authenticate
or vice versa. This is pretty unusual thought. What we don't support
yet is mutual authentication with a different set of user and password
per direction which is even less usual.
PPP use peer DNS setting is currently hardcoded to true if PPP is
acting as a client and set to false if PPP is actinf as a server.
This is probably the most wanted behavior, but since we now have the
ability to change that at runtime, allow users to do it.
We don't have a way to have a different default configuration if the
PPP PCB is going to be used as a client or as a server, therefore the
default configuration should be fine for both of them. Since enabling
peer DNS by default is dangerous for server mode, the default is now
not to ask for DNS servers and it should now be explicitely enabled
if needed, update the documentation accordingly.
